Overview of Key Features
To begin our analysis, let's look at the key features of both the Redmi Note 9 Pro and Realme XT. We'll assess the camera quality, display, processing power, battery life, and overall design of these smartphones.
Redmi Note 9 Pro
The Redmi Note 9 Pro comes with a powerful Snapdragon 720G processor, which offers robust performance. It features a 5000mAh battery, making it an excellent choice for users who need long-lasting battery life. Additionally, it has an IR blaster, 64GB ROM, and 4GB of RAM, providing smooth performance and a wide range of storage options.
Realme XT
The Realme XT, on the other hand, is equipped with a 712 processor, which is slightly less powerful than the Snapdragon 720G. However, it still offers a good balance of performance. The Realme XT comes with a Super AMOLED display, providing enhanced visual experience, especially for video viewing. Its 64MP primary camera also offers impressive photo quality. The phone is priced at 17,000, which is slightly higher than the Redmi Note 9 Pro.
Advantages of Redmi Note 9 Pro
1. Large Battery: The Redmi Note 9 Pro boasts a massive 5020mAh battery, providing extended usage throughout the day. This feature makes it an excellent choice for power users who need to stay connected for longer durations.
2. Snapdragon 720G Processor: The Snapdragon 720G processor delivers fast performance, ensuring smooth multitasking and app usage. This is a significant advantage over the Realme XT's 712 processor.
3. Cost-Effective Base Variant: The Redmi Note 9 Pro is available in a base variant priced at 13,000, making it an affordable option for budget-conscious buyers.
Advantages of Realme XT
1. Super AMOLED Display: The Realme XT's Super AMOLED display offers vibrant colors and excellent viewing experience, making it a top choice for video enthusiasts. This is a significant feature that cannot be ignored.
2. In-Display Fingerprint Scanner: An in-display fingerprint scanner provides an easy and convenient way to unlock your device, enhancing the user experience.
3. 64MP Primary Camera: The Realme XT’s 64MP camera delivers impressive photo quality, offering great details and better performance in low-light conditions. However, it comes at a higher price point.

Conclusion: Which Smartphone to Choose?
Based on the overall specifications, the Redmi Note 9 Pro is the better option. It offers a better processor, extended battery life, and is available in a cost-effective base variant. While the Realme XT excels in certain areas like its display and camera, it comes at a higher price.
Conclusion Summary
To summarize, if you prioritize battery life, fast performance, and a more affordable price, the Redmi Note 9 Pro is your best bet. On the other hand, if you are more concerned about the display and camera quality, even with a slightly higher price, the Realme XT might be the better choice.
